UWI cops prestigious award

The University of the West Indies (The UWI) has earned two gold awards and one merit award for creativity, marketing execution and message impact in its public education/communication campaigns on climate action and the COVID-19 response.

The work produced by University Marketing and Communications โ€“ the regional Universityโ€™s central Marketing and Communications office โ€“ was recognised at the 36th annual Educational Advertising Awards (EduADAwards), which was recently announced.

Presented by Higher Education Marketing Report, the leading marketing publication for higher education professionals in the US, the EduADAwards is the largest, oldest and most respected educational advertising awards competition in the country.

This year, more than 2,000 entries were received from over 1,000 colleges, universities and secondary schools from all fifty US states and several foreign countries.

Judged by a panel of higher education marketers, advertising creative directors, marketing and advertising professionals, the University Marketing and Communications Officeโ€™s 2020 work on a Leading Climate Action Special Report won a gold award in the E-Publication category.

The UWI COVID-19 Task Force Website, which was also conceptualised and managed by the Office secured gold in the COVID Response Materials category, while its Leading Climate Advocacy and Action Website received a special merit award
in the Website category.

The Leading Climate Action Special Report features the Universityโ€™s research, teaching, advocacy, sustainable practices, and regional and international partnerships in support of the climate action agenda, reinforces the Universityโ€™s centrality in the global agenda of sustainable development and particularly the science behind an urgent response to climate change.

The complementary Leading Climate Advocacy and Action Website repository bolsters the public advocacy/policy programme for this pressing concern of climate change, particularly within the perspective of the Caribbean reality.

The UWI COVID-19 Task Force Website is a central asset in the outreach programme of The UWI COVID-19 Task Force, formed in February 2020, to bring together the Universityโ€™s knowledge and experts to assist the Caribbean in its response to the virus outbreak.

The Task Force website provides trusted resources and regular updates, all relevant to the Caribbeanโ€™s response to the global COVID-19 pandemic to actively counter misinformation and speculation.

Commenting on the announcement of the Award wins, the University Director, Marketing and Communications, Dr Rhonda Jaipaul-Oโ€™Garro described it as โ€œa distinct honour to be able to vie with other top universities in spite of very modest staff resources and marketing budgets, and to have our work evaluated as outstanding and excellent by international standards in our profession.โ€

She continued, โ€œWeโ€™re absolutely thrilled to have earned these two gold awards and one merit award, especially in our pursuit of advancing our UWI brand as a global activist university in areas of critical importanceโ€”climate action and COVID-19 response.โ€ (PR)
